2.3 Reinforcing measures

 Reinforcing measures are constituted by tripping brackets, located at the lower part and at midspan of side frames (see figure 4). Tripping brackets may be located at every two frames, but lower and midspan brackets shall be fitted in line between alternate pairs of frames.

The thickness of the tripping brackets shall be not less than the as-built thickness of the side frame webs to which they are connected.

Double continuous welding shall be adopted for the connections of tripping brackets to the side shell frames and shell plating.
